
Bengaluru, the capital of Karnataka, is known as the Silicon Valley of India due to its prominence in the IT industry. The city is a global hub for technology companies, startups, and research institutions. Bengaluru is famous for its beautiful parks and pleasant climate, including Cubbon Park and Lalbagh. The city also has a rich cultural heritage, with a vibrant music, theater, and art scene. Bengaluru is home to IISc, IIMB, and other prestigious educational institutions, attracting talent from across India and beyond. The city?s Bangalore Palace and Tipu Sultan?s Summer Palace reflect its royal history. Bengaluru?s economy is diverse, with contributions from aerospace, biotechnology, and defense industries. The city hosts numerous cultural festivals, including Karaga and Ugadi, reflecting its multicultural nature. Bengaluru is an educational and innovation powerhouse, with a robust startup ecosystem. Despite urban challenges, Bengaluru continues to thrive as a key player in India?s economic landscape.
